150 | Maintaining and Transporting the Printer
Follow these steps to use maintenance mode:
1. Make sure the printer is turned off.
2. Press and hold the Pause button, then press the P Power button and
hold it until the printer turns on and the LCD displays
MAINTENANCE MODE.
3. Use the d and u buttons to select the settings described below. If you
need to back up to the previous menu level, press l.
• To print a hex dump of data in the printer’s buffer, press the Menu
button to display
PRINT. Then press to print the 16-byte hex
data in the left column and corresponding ASCII characters in the
right column. Press the Pause button to print the last page.
• To change the language on the LCD display, press d to highlight
LANGUAGE, then press Menu. Press d until you see the language
you want, then press to select it. The printer exits maintenance
mode and returns to normal operation.
• To enable the remaining paper counter, press d to highlight
REMAINING PPR SETUP, then press Menu. Press d to select
ROLL
, then press .
• To change the units of measurement, press d to highlight UNIT,
then press
Menu. Press d to switch from METER to FEET/INCH,
then press to select it. Press
l when done.
• To change the default cutting pressure, press d to highlight CUT
PRESSURE
, then press Menu to display 100%. Press d to decrease
the pressure, or u
to increase it (in 1% increments). Press to
select the setting you want.
• To run a super strong cleaning cycle, press d to highlight
SS CLEANING, then press Menu to display EXECUTE. Press to
start the cleaning cycle.
• To enable roll paper feeding at power-on, press d to display PWR
ON ROLL PPR FEED
, then press Menu. Press d to select the
setting you want, then press to save it.
• To return all control panel settings to their default values, press d to
highlight
DEFAULT PANEL, then press Menu to display
EXECUTE. Press to restore the default settings.
